Ingredients
High-gluten flour ( 300g ) | White sugar ( 45g ) |
Salt ( 1 Grams ) | Pure milk ( 120 grams ) |
Eggs ( 1 ) | Butter ( 20g ) |
| Yeast ( 4g ) | Egg yolk ( 1 ) |
Pork floss buns with bayberry sauce How to make

1.Put the milk and eggs in In the bread machine, add sugar and salt diagonally, then add flour

2.In flour Make a small nest in the middle, add yeast, start the stirring function and knead the dough for 20 minutes

3.Add butter after 20 minutes and continue kneading for 40 minutes

4. Knead to the expansion stage , as shown in the picture

5. Start the fermentation function and ferment until it is two to three times larger, about 1 Hours

6.After one hour, dip your hands in flour and insert them into the fermented dough.Just take it out without shrinking (it needs to be fermented in the oven when the temperature is low in winter.If the oven does not have a fermentation function, you need to put boiling water in the bottom layer)

7.Take out the fermented dough and knead it to deflate the air

8. Divide the dough into 16 small pieces, cover with plastic wrap and rest for 10 minutes

9.Press the rested dough into a cake shape and put meat floss in the middle

10. Add bayberry sauce in the middle of the meat floss

11.Cover the bayberry sauce with meat floss

12. After closing the mouth, place it in a baking pan lined with tin foil, cover with plastic wrap and ferment until two to triple the size

13.Put the fermented bread dough into the bottom layer of the oven

14. Bake in the oven at 180 degrees for 10 minutes

15.Put the egg yolks into a bowl, add a little water and stir into egg liquid

16. Brush on the bread dough that has been baked for 10 minutes, and continue to bake for 10 minutes
